Doctors test hot chemo bath to fight advanced bowel cancer

NCT ID NCT04761185

Summary

This early-stage study tested the safety of a heated chemotherapy solution, called Raltitrexed, when washed directly into the abdomen during surgery for colorectal cancer. The goal was to find the highest dose patients could tolerate without severe side effects. This information will help design future studies to see if this approach helps control cancer that has spread within the belly.
